    Me again. Let me throw out the issues I have experienced on my 08 XB12STT, perhaps some of you can nudge me in the right direction.
    1. Dead gauges during a ride. Key off/on again and all good.
    2. Fan coming on during a ride. Ambient a cool 75. RPM between 2500-3500 most of the ride.
    3. Misfire under acceleration over 3500 RPM. Bike runs like a dog.
    4. Changed spark plugs and spark leads, no difference.
    5. Take to HD who says I need a new TPS. Fitted, TPS reset, and all perfect for 150 miles.
    6. Misfire under acceleration back. Back to HD who now say it is leaking intake seals because AFV jumps between 80 and 140. Changed seals, no change. Idle rough between 500 and 1000 RPM with the occasional pop through intake.
    Now I figure I must have a bum ECM but the guys from EBR and Tuniversity do not think so. They both say that poor idling or misfire is unlikely related to the mapping. Any ideas, please!

    My XB12R was doing the same thing... After sitting for a full riding season... I took it to My dad and he poured Marvels Mystery oil in to the throttle body one drop at a time while I held the throttle open at a steady 2000 rpms. It blew white smoke out of the exausht with every drop. After a total of 12 ounces of Marvels we let it sit for 2 hours.. Then we started it and let it idle for 15 minutes and my issue was solved. However my buddy's xb9r did this and the marvels didn't help... But we double wrapped the spark plug wires with black electrical tape and it solved his issue... I know it sounds weird but that has been my experience with these machines struggling with low idles.. Hope this helps someone.. Easy riding Gents...
